Can't this be computed in user-space?
-L
On 04/05/2012 08:38 PM, srinivas pandruvada wrote:
> Added Capacity field, which is a pre-defined power_supply
> property. Calculating capacity using current charge/energy and
> full charge/energy.
> Some user mode implementations are relying on capacity field to
> show battery strength and power down decision.
>
> Signed-off-by: srinivas pandruvada <srinivas.pandruvada@intel.com>
> ---
> drivers/acpi/battery.c | 9 +++++++++
> 1 files changed, 9 insertions(+), 0 deletions(-)
>
> diff --git a/drivers/acpi/battery.c b/drivers/acpi/battery.c
> index fcc13ac..997b369 100644
> --- a/drivers/acpi/battery.c
> +++ b/drivers/acpi/battery.c
> @@ -251,6 +251,13 @@ static int acpi_battery_get_property(struct power_supply *psy,
> else
> val->intval = battery->capacity_now * 1000;
> break;
> + case POWER_SUPPLY_PROP_CAPACITY:
> + if (battery->capacity_now && battery->full_charge_capacity)
> + val->intval = battery->capacity_now * 100/
> + battery->full_charge_capacity;
> + else
> + val->intval = 0;
> + break;
> case POWER_SUPPLY_PROP_MODEL_NAME:
> val->strval = battery->model_number;
> break;
> @@ -277,6 +284,7 @@ static enum power_supply_property charge_battery_props[] = {
> POWER_SUPPLY_PROP_CHARGE_FULL_DESIGN,
> POWER_SUPPLY_PROP_CHARGE_FULL,
> POWER_SUPPLY_PROP_CHARGE_NOW,
> + POWER_SUPPLY_PROP_CAPACITY,
> POWER_SUPPLY_PROP_MODEL_NAME,
> POWER_SUPPLY_PROP_MANUFACTURER,
> POWER_SUPPLY_PROP_SERIAL_NUMBER,
> @@ -293,6 +301,7 @@ static enum power_supply_property energy_battery_props[] = {
> POWER_SUPPLY_PROP_ENERGY_FULL_DESIGN,
> POWER_SUPPLY_PROP_ENERGY_FULL,
> POWER_SUPPLY_PROP_ENERGY_NOW,
> + POWER_SUPPLY_PROP_CAPACITY,
> POWER_SUPPLY_PROP_MODEL_NAME,
> POWER_SUPPLY_PROP_MANUFACTURER,
> POWER_SUPPLY_PROP_SERIAL_NUMBER,
